Professional Pensions Magazine Names State Street ''Custodian of the Year'' and State Street Global Advisors ''Currency Manager of the Year''
Pensions Industry Recognizes State Street's Commitment to
Innovation and Outstanding Service Standards
BOSTON--(Business Wire)--
State Street Corporation (NYSE:STT), the world's leading provider
of financial services to institutional investors, announced today that
it has been named "Custodian of the Year" and "Currency Manager of the
Year," by Professional Pensions magazine at its 2008 UK Pensions
Awards. The judging panel selected State Street for its innovative
solutions tailored to meet changing market and client needs,
outstanding reporting and performance management techniques and
top-tier customer service.
Professional Pensions established its annual awards to honor
providers who "offer the highest level of service to occupational
pension schemes and their members." Regarded as the industry's most
prestigious accolades, these awards recognize continuous and ongoing
improvement and are determined by a judging panel, which is chaired by
Professional Pensions editor Len Roberts and professionals from across
the occupational pensions industry. Nominees were evaluated across
four categories of set criteria, focusing on innovation,
communication, performance/benefit to clients and service standards.
As "Custodian of the Year," State Street stood out for its
innovative suite of services, including its OTC derivatives hub and
increased collateral management capabilities. State Street was also
cited for service excellence, earning high marks for the depth and
breadth of customer partnerships. Building upon customer demand for
accurate, timely and bespoke information, State Street was also
recognized for my.statestreet.com, which allows customers immediate
access to account information, including reporting capabilities.

As "Currency Manager of the Year," State Street Global Advisors
earned top marks for its consultative, solutions-oriented approach to
currency management. SSgA was also credited with enhancements to its
investment model for currency management, resulting from substantial
research and increased sensitivity to market regimes. Also significant
to this recognition was SSgA's commitment to proactive and transparent
reporting, as evidenced through numerous client-tailored reporting
options, available on a daily, monthly, quarterly, or annual basis,
with performance calculations in compliance with the CFA Institute's
mandatory requirements for Global Investment Performance Standards.

State Street Corporation (NYSE: STT) is the world's leading
provider of financial services to institutional investors including
investment servicing, investment management and investment research
and trading. With $15 trillion in assets under custody and $2 trillion
in assets under management at March 31, 2008, State Street operates in
26 countries and more than 100 geographic markets worldwide. For more
information, visit State Street's web site at www.statestreet.com
State Street Global Advisors, the investment management arm of
State Street Corporation (NYSE: STT), delivers investment strategies
and integrated solutions to clients worldwide across every asset
class, investment approach and style. With $2 trillion in assets under
management at March 31, 2008, State Street Global Advisors has
investment centers in Boston, Hong Kong, London, Milan, Montreal,
Munich, Paris, Singapore, Sydney, Tokyo and Zurich, and offices in 27
cities worldwide. For more information, visit State Street Global
Advisors at www.ssga.com.
